Home
last modified time | relevance | path

Searched refs:rxs (Results 1 – 21 of 21) sorted by relevance

/Linux-v4.19/drivers/net/wireless/ath/ath9k/
Dcommon.c33 struct ieee80211_rx_status *rxs, in ath9k_cmn_rx_accept() argument
77 rxs->flag |= RX_FLAG_FAILED_FCS_CRC; in ath9k_cmn_rx_accept()
110 rxs->flag |= RX_FLAG_MMIC_STRIPPED; in ath9k_cmn_rx_accept()
112 rxs->flag |= RX_FLAG_MMIC_ERROR; in ath9k_cmn_rx_accept()
121 struct ieee80211_rx_status *rxs, in ath9k_cmn_rx_skb_postprocess() argument
154 rxs->flag |= RX_FLAG_DECRYPTED; in ath9k_cmn_rx_skb_postprocess()
160 rxs->flag |= RX_FLAG_DECRYPTED; in ath9k_cmn_rx_skb_postprocess()
163 (rxs->flag & RX_FLAG_DECRYPTED) && in ath9k_cmn_rx_skb_postprocess()
166 rxs->flag &= ~RX_FLAG_DECRYPTED; in ath9k_cmn_rx_skb_postprocess()
173 struct ieee80211_rx_status *rxs) in ath9k_cmn_process_rate() argument
[all …]
Dar9003_mac.c480 int ath9k_hw_process_rxdesc_edma(struct ath_hw *ah, struct ath_rx_status *rxs, in ath9k_hw_process_rxdesc_edma() argument
495 rxs->rs_status = 0; in ath9k_hw_process_rxdesc_edma()
496 rxs->rs_flags = 0; in ath9k_hw_process_rxdesc_edma()
497 rxs->enc_flags = 0; in ath9k_hw_process_rxdesc_edma()
498 rxs->bw = RATE_INFO_BW_20; in ath9k_hw_process_rxdesc_edma()
500 rxs->rs_datalen = rxsp->status2 & AR_DataLen; in ath9k_hw_process_rxdesc_edma()
501 rxs->rs_tstamp = rxsp->status3; in ath9k_hw_process_rxdesc_edma()
504 rxs->rs_rssi = MS(rxsp->status5, AR_RxRSSICombined); in ath9k_hw_process_rxdesc_edma()
505 rxs->rs_rssi_ctl[0] = MS(rxsp->status1, AR_RxRSSIAnt00); in ath9k_hw_process_rxdesc_edma()
506 rxs->rs_rssi_ctl[1] = MS(rxsp->status1, AR_RxRSSIAnt01); in ath9k_hw_process_rxdesc_edma()
[all …]
Ddebug_sta.c97 struct ieee80211_rx_status *rxs; in ath_debug_rate_stats() local
113 rxs = IEEE80211_SKB_RXCB(skb); in ath_debug_rate_stats()
116 if (rxs->rate_idx >= ARRAY_SIZE(rstats->ht_stats)) in ath_debug_rate_stats()
119 if ((rxs->bw == RATE_INFO_BW_40)) in ath_debug_rate_stats()
120 rstats->ht_stats[rxs->rate_idx].ht40_cnt++; in ath_debug_rate_stats()
122 rstats->ht_stats[rxs->rate_idx].ht20_cnt++; in ath_debug_rate_stats()
124 if (rxs->enc_flags & RX_ENC_FLAG_SHORT_GI) in ath_debug_rate_stats()
125 rstats->ht_stats[rxs->rate_idx].sgi_cnt++; in ath_debug_rate_stats()
127 rstats->ht_stats[rxs->rate_idx].lgi_cnt++; in ath_debug_rate_stats()
133 if (rxs->enc_flags & RX_ENC_FLAG_SHORTPRE) in ath_debug_rate_stats()
[all …]
Drecv.c787 struct ieee80211_rx_status *rxs, in ath9k_process_tsf() argument
792 rxs->mactime = (tsf & ~0xffffffffULL) | rs->rs_tstamp; in ath9k_process_tsf()
795 rxs->mactime -= 0x100000000ULL; in ath9k_process_tsf()
799 rxs->mactime += 0x100000000ULL; in ath9k_process_tsf()
988 struct ath_rx_status *rs, struct ieee80211_rx_status *rxs) in ath9k_apply_ampdu_details() argument
991 rxs->flag |= RX_FLAG_AMPDU_DETAILS | RX_FLAG_AMPDU_LAST_KNOWN; in ath9k_apply_ampdu_details()
993 rxs->ampdu_reference = sc->rx.ampdu_ref; in ath9k_apply_ampdu_details()
996 rxs->flag |= RX_FLAG_AMPDU_IS_LAST; in ath9k_apply_ampdu_details()
1001 rxs->flag |= RX_FLAG_AMPDU_DELIM_CRC_ERROR; in ath9k_apply_ampdu_details()
1016 struct ieee80211_rx_status *rxs; in ath_rx_count_airtime() local
[all …]
Dcommon.h66 struct ieee80211_rx_status *rxs,
73 struct ieee80211_rx_status *rxs,
78 struct ieee80211_rx_status *rxs);
82 struct ieee80211_rx_status *rxs);
Dar9003_mac.h117 struct ath_rx_status *rxs,
/Linux-v4.19/drivers/mfd/
Ddln2.c195 struct dln2_mod_rx_slots *rxs = &dln2->mod_rx_slots[handle]; in dln2_transfer_complete() local
203 rxc = &rxs->slots[rx_slot]; in dln2_transfer_complete()
205 spin_lock_irqsave(&rxs->lock, flags); in dln2_transfer_complete()
211 spin_unlock_irqrestore(&rxs->lock, flags); in dln2_transfer_complete()
349 struct dln2_mod_rx_slots *rxs; in find_free_slot() local
357 rxs = &dln2->mod_rx_slots[handle]; in find_free_slot()
359 spin_lock_irqsave(&rxs->lock, flags); in find_free_slot()
361 *slot = find_first_zero_bit(rxs->bmap, DLN2_MAX_RX_SLOTS); in find_free_slot()
364 struct dln2_rx_context *rxc = &rxs->slots[*slot]; in find_free_slot()
366 set_bit(*slot, rxs->bmap); in find_free_slot()
[all …]
/Linux-v4.19/drivers/tty/serial/
D21285.c85 unsigned int status, ch, flag, rxs, max_count = 256; in serial21285_rx_chars() local
93 rxs = *CSR_RXSTAT | RXSTAT_DUMMY_READ; in serial21285_rx_chars()
94 if (unlikely(rxs & RXSTAT_ANYERR)) { in serial21285_rx_chars()
95 if (rxs & RXSTAT_PARITY) in serial21285_rx_chars()
97 else if (rxs & RXSTAT_FRAME) in serial21285_rx_chars()
99 if (rxs & RXSTAT_OVERRUN) in serial21285_rx_chars()
102 rxs &= port->read_status_mask; in serial21285_rx_chars()
104 if (rxs & RXSTAT_PARITY) in serial21285_rx_chars()
106 else if (rxs & RXSTAT_FRAME) in serial21285_rx_chars()
110 uart_insert_char(port, rxs, RXSTAT_OVERRUN, ch, flag); in serial21285_rx_chars()
/Linux-v4.19/drivers/net/wan/
Dc101.c74 u8 rxs, txs, tmc; /* SCA registers */ member
155 u8 rxs = port->rxs & CLK_BRG_MASK; in c101_set_iface() local
160 rxs |= CLK_BRG_RX; /* TX clock */ in c101_set_iface()
165 rxs |= CLK_LINE_RX; /* RXC input */ in c101_set_iface()
170 rxs |= CLK_LINE_RX; /* RXC input */ in c101_set_iface()
175 rxs |= CLK_LINE_RX; /* RXC input */ in c101_set_iface()
179 port->rxs = rxs; in c101_set_iface()
181 sca_out(rxs, MSCI1_OFFSET + RXS, port); in c101_set_iface()
Dpci200syn.c79 u8 rxs, txs, tmc; /* SCA registers */ member
124 u8 rxs = port->rxs & CLK_BRG_MASK; in pci200_set_iface() local
131 rxs |= CLK_BRG; /* BRG output */ in pci200_set_iface()
136 rxs |= CLK_LINE; /* RXC input */ in pci200_set_iface()
141 rxs |= CLK_LINE; /* RXC input */ in pci200_set_iface()
146 rxs |= CLK_LINE; /* RXC input */ in pci200_set_iface()
151 port->rxs = rxs; in pci200_set_iface()
153 sca_out(rxs, msci + RXS, card); in pci200_set_iface()
Dpc300too.c92 u8 rxs, txs, tmc; /* SCA registers */ member
125 u8 rxs = port->rxs & CLK_BRG_MASK; in pc300_set_iface() local
132 rxs |= CLK_BRG; /* BRG output */ in pc300_set_iface()
137 rxs |= CLK_LINE; /* RXC input */ in pc300_set_iface()
142 rxs |= CLK_LINE; /* RXC input */ in pc300_set_iface()
147 rxs |= CLK_LINE; /* RXC input */ in pc300_set_iface()
152 port->rxs = rxs; in pc300_set_iface()
154 sca_out(rxs, msci + RXS, card); in pc300_set_iface()
Dn2.c109 u8 rxs, txs, tmc; /* SCA registers */ member
173 u8 rxs = port->rxs & CLK_BRG_MASK; in n2_set_iface() local
179 rxs |= CLK_BRG_RX; /* BRG output */ in n2_set_iface()
185 rxs |= CLK_LINE_RX; /* RXC input */ in n2_set_iface()
191 rxs |= CLK_LINE_RX; /* RXC input */ in n2_set_iface()
197 rxs |= CLK_LINE_RX; /* RXC input */ in n2_set_iface()
202 port->rxs = rxs; in n2_set_iface()
204 sca_out(rxs, msci + RXS, card); in n2_set_iface()
Dhd64572.c402 port->rxs = (port->rxs & ~CLK_BRG_MASK) | br; in sca_set_port()
411 sca_out(port->rxs, msci + RXS, card); in sca_set_port()
471 sca_out(port->rxs, msci + RXS, card); in sca_open()
Dhd64570.c439 port->rxs = (port->rxs & ~CLK_BRG_MASK) | br; in sca_set_port()
447 sca_out(port->rxs, msci + RXS, card); in sca_set_port()
515 sca_out(port->rxs, msci + RXS, card); in sca_open()
/Linux-v4.19/drivers/net/wireless/ath/ath5k/
Dbase.c1242 struct ieee80211_rx_status *rxs) in ath5k_check_ibss_tsf() argument
1261 (unsigned long long)rxs->mactime, in ath5k_check_ibss_tsf()
1262 (unsigned long long)(rxs->mactime - bc_tstamp), in ath5k_check_ibss_tsf()
1276 if (bc_tstamp > rxs->mactime) { in ath5k_check_ibss_tsf()
1279 (unsigned long long)rxs->mactime, in ath5k_check_ibss_tsf()
1281 rxs->mactime = tsf; in ath5k_check_ibss_tsf()
1375 struct ieee80211_rx_status *rxs; in ath5k_receive_frame() local
1380 rxs = IEEE80211_SKB_RXCB(skb); in ath5k_receive_frame()
1382 rxs->flag = 0; in ath5k_receive_frame()
1384 rxs->flag |= RX_FLAG_MMIC_ERROR; in ath5k_receive_frame()
[all …]
/Linux-v4.19/drivers/net/wireless/broadcom/brcm80211/brcmsmac/
Dd11.h1503 #define HTPHY_MMPLCPLen(rxs) \ argument
1504 ((((rxs)->PhyRxStatus_1 & PRXS1_HTPHY_MMPLCPLenL_MASK) >> 8) | \
1505 (((rxs)->PhyRxStatus_2 & PRXS2_HTPHY_MMPLCPLenH_MASK) << 8))
1507 #define HTPHY_RXPWR_ANT0(rxs) \ argument
1508 ((((rxs)->PhyRxStatus_2) & PRXS2_HTPHY_RXPWR_ANT0) >> 8)
1510 #define HTPHY_RXPWR_ANT1(rxs) \ argument
1511 (((rxs)->PhyRxStatus_3) & PRXS3_HTPHY_RXPWR_ANT1)
1513 #define HTPHY_RXPWR_ANT2(rxs) \ argument
1514 ((((rxs)->PhyRxStatus_3) & PRXS3_HTPHY_RXPWR_ANT2) >> 8)
/Linux-v4.19/drivers/atm/
Dambassador.c302 static unsigned int rxs[NUM_RX_POOLS] = { 64, 64, 64, 64 }; variable
1511 unsigned int *rxs, unsigned int *rx_buffer_sizes) in create_queues() argument
1525 total += rxs[pool] * (sizeof(rx_in) + sizeof(rx_out)); in create_queues()
1596 rxq->low = rxs[pool] - 1; in create_queues()
1598 rxq->maximum = rxs[pool] - 1; in create_queues()
1602 rxq->in.limit = in + rxs[pool]; in create_queues()
1609 rxq->out.limit = out + rxs[pool]; in create_queues()
2115 } else if (create_queues (dev, cmds, txs, rxs, rxs_bs)) { in amb_init()
2333 if (rxs[pool] < MIN_QUEUE_SIZE) in amb_check_args()
2335 pool, rxs[pool] = MIN_QUEUE_SIZE); in amb_check_args()
[all …]
/Linux-v4.19/drivers/net/wireless/rsi/
Drsi_91x_mac80211.c1211 struct ieee80211_rx_status *rxs) in rsi_fill_rx_status() argument
1230 rxs->signal = -(rssi); in rsi_fill_rx_status()
1232 rxs->band = common->band; in rsi_fill_rx_status()
1234 freq = ieee80211_channel_to_frequency(channel, rxs->band); in rsi_fill_rx_status()
1237 rxs->freq = freq; in rsi_fill_rx_status()
1246 rxs->flag |= RX_FLAG_MMIC_STRIPPED; in rsi_fill_rx_status()
1248 rxs->flag |= RX_FLAG_DECRYPTED; in rsi_fill_rx_status()
1249 rxs->flag |= RX_FLAG_IV_STRIPPED; in rsi_fill_rx_status()
1266 rsi_perform_cqm(common, hdr->addr2, rxs->signal, vif); in rsi_fill_rx_status()
/Linux-v4.19/drivers/net/ethernet/intel/
De100.c547 struct rx *rxs ____cacheline_aligned;
1910 if (!nic->rxs) return; in e100_start_receiver()
1914 if (!rx) rx = nic->rxs; in e100_start_receiver()
2137 if (nic->rxs) { in e100_rx_clean_list()
2138 for (rx = nic->rxs, i = 0; i < count; rx++, i++) { in e100_rx_clean_list()
2145 kfree(nic->rxs); in e100_rx_clean_list()
2146 nic->rxs = NULL; in e100_rx_clean_list()
2161 if (!(nic->rxs = kcalloc(count, sizeof(struct rx), GFP_ATOMIC))) in e100_rx_alloc_list()
2164 for (rx = nic->rxs, i = 0; i < count; rx++, i++) { in e100_rx_alloc_list()
2165 rx->next = (i + 1 < count) ? rx + 1 : nic->rxs; in e100_rx_alloc_list()
[all …]
/Linux-v4.19/drivers/net/
Dxen-netfront.c1538 struct xen_netif_rx_sring *rxs; in setup_netfront() local
1561 rxs = (struct xen_netif_rx_sring *)get_zeroed_page(GFP_NOIO | __GFP_HIGH); in setup_netfront()
1562 if (!rxs) { in setup_netfront()
1567 SHARED_RING_INIT(rxs); in setup_netfront()
1568 FRONT_RING_INIT(&queue->rx, rxs, XEN_PAGE_SIZE); in setup_netfront()
1570 err = xenbus_grant_ring(dev, rxs, 1, &gref); in setup_netfront()
1595 free_page((unsigned long)rxs); in setup_netfront()
/Linux-v4.19/drivers/net/xen-netback/
Dnetback.c1444 struct xen_netif_rx_sring *rxs; in xenvif_map_frontend_data_rings() local
1461 rxs = (struct xen_netif_rx_sring *)addr; in xenvif_map_frontend_data_rings()
1462 BACK_RING_INIT(&queue->rx, rxs, XEN_PAGE_SIZE); in xenvif_map_frontend_data_rings()